DRC (Romanée-Conti) is a wine with over 2000 years of history.
It is also known as the most expensive wine in the world.
There is a vineyard of about 1.8 hectares in the village of Vosne-Romanée in the Burgundy region of France, and Romanée-Conti is made using Pinot Noir grapes harvested from this vineyard. The wine is loved by fans around the world for its flavor and high quality.
